Location: Near Dunball / Wembdon / Bridgwater

Salary: £35,000 - £42,000 (DOE)

Hybrid Working: 2 days per week from home

Join a global leader in complex mechanical equipment as we grow and innovate in exciting new directions. We are looking for a talented and driven Product Engineer to help develop and enhance our next generation of high-performance products. This is a fantastic opportunity to contribute to the design and delivery of innovative solutions in a collaborative, customer-focused environment.

About the Role:

  • Lead the design and development of new mechanical products
  • Manage projects from initial concept through to final delivery
  • Work directly with customers to understand requirements and deliver effective solutions
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to drive innovation and performance
  • Occasionally travel across Europe to support projects and customer relationships

What We’re Looking For:

  • A degree in Mechanical Engineering or a related discipline
  • 3-5+ years of relevant engineering experience in product development or design
  • Strong project management and problem-solving skills
  • A customer-focused mindset with excellent communication skills
  • A passion for engineering innovation and continuous improvement

What’s in It for You:

  • Competitive salary: £35,000 - £42,000, depending on experience
  • Flexible hybrid working (2 days WFH) and flexi-time
  • Clear career progression opportunities into senior leadership roles
  • A supportive, innovation-driven work culture

✨Tip Number 1

Research the company thoroughly before your interview. Understand their products, values, and recent innovations. This will not only help you tailor your responses but also show your genuine interest in the role and the company.

✨Tip Number 2

Prepare to discuss specific projects you've worked on that align with the job description. Highlight your experience in product development and project management, as these are key aspects of the Product Engineer role.

✨Tip Number 3

Practice your communication skills, especially how you explain complex engineering concepts. Since the role involves working directly with customers, being able to convey technical information clearly is crucial.

✨Tip Number 4

Network with current or former employees of the company on platforms like LinkedIn. They can provide insights into the company culture and the specifics of the Product Engineer role, which can be invaluable during your application process.
